Im running an Odyssey battery in my Corrado. Its new to me so I cant give long term feedback on the battery. But the battery doesnt have any lips on the bottom so it doesnt mount into the stock battery spot. Im still trying to figure out a way to mount it properly. Personally it cranked my car up faster then my old optima ever did. I like it and its got a 3 year warranty.

I ran an Odyssey mini battery in my weekend car, any longer than 2 weeks without driving would drain it. I wouldn't really recommend a mini battery for a daily, if your car doesn't start after 2-3 tries, you might be stuck lol.
